FOUR THINGS YOUR BUSINESS DOES THAT QUALIFY FOR R&D TAX CREDITS

When people think of research and development (R&D), they often picture large corporations or specialist science, tech or pharmaceutical companies. This explains why, despite the Government’s efforts to encourage innovation in UK industry through the introduction of R&D tax credits, only one in five (19%) of businesses that can be classed as being ‘innovation active’ have ever claimed money back for their time developing new products or processes

IS YOUR BUSINESS DIGITALLY READY FOR THE FUTURE OF WORK?

Twenty years ago, “the workplace” was a pretty simple concept – a shared, physical space that employees would use daily during set hours of the day. Fast-forward to 2019, and things are no longer so straightforward. The workplace has evolved beyond the physical realm – it’s also about upgrading employees’ digital environment In this ever-connected era, the boundaries between where people work are becoming increasingly blurred. Many of us increasingly find that our laptops are our “office.” We can complete a huge array of tasks anywhere in the world, and outside the confines of a physical office.
